- /*
 
-  * Implement a property definition cache.
 
-  * These functions assume that they are called under a write lock.
 
-  * No attempt is made to clean out the cache, except when it is shut down.
 
-  */
 
- typedef struct {
 
-     const char *prop;
 
-     OSSL_PROPERTY_LIST *defn;
 
-     char body[1];
 
- } PROPERTY_DEFN_ELEM;
 
- DEFINE_LHASH_OF_EX(PROPERTY_DEFN_ELEM);
 
- static unsigned long property_defn_hash(const PROPERTY_DEFN_ELEM *a)
 
- {
 
-     return OPENSSL_LH_strhash(a->prop);
 
- }
 
- static int property_defn_cmp(const PROPERTY_DEFN_ELEM *a,
 
-                              const PROPERTY_DEFN_ELEM *b)
 
- {
 
-     return strcmp(a->prop, b->prop);
 
- }
 
- static void property_defn_free(PROPERTY_DEFN_ELEM *elem)
 
- {
 
-     ossl_property_free(elem->defn);
 
-     OPENSSL_free(elem);
 
- }
 
- void ossl_property_defns_free(void *vproperty_defns)
 
- {
 
-     LHASH_OF(PROPERTY_DEFN_ELEM) *property_defns = vproperty_defns;
 
-     if (property_defns != NULL) {
 
-         lh_PROPERTY_DEFN_ELEM_doall(property_defns,
 
-                                     &property_defn_free);
 
-         lh_PROPERTY_DEFN_ELEM_free(property_defns);
 
-     }
 
- }
 
- void *ossl_property_defns_new(OSSL_LIB_CTX *ctx) {
 
-     return lh_PROPERTY_DEFN_ELEM_new(&property_defn_hash, &property_defn_cmp);
 
- }
 
- OSSL_PROPERTY_LIST *ossl_prop_defn_get(OSSL_LIB_CTX *ctx, const char *prop)
 
- {
 
-     PROPERTY_DEFN_ELEM elem, *r;
 
-     LHASH_OF(PROPERTY_DEFN_ELEM) *property_defns;
 
-     property_defns = ossl_lib_ctx_get_data(ctx,
 
-                                            OSSL_LIB_CTX_PROPERTY_DEFN_INDEX);
 
-     if (!ossl_assert(property_defns != NULL) || !ossl_lib_ctx_read_lock(ctx))
 
-         return NULL;
 
-     elem.prop = prop;
 
-     r = lh_PROPERTY_DEFN_ELEM_retrieve(property_defns, &elem);
 
-     ossl_lib_ctx_unlock(ctx);
 
-     if (r == NULL || !ossl_assert(r->defn != NULL))
 
-         return NULL;
 
-     return r->defn;
 
- }
 
- /*
 
-  * Cache the property list for a given property string *pl.
 
-  * If an entry already exists in the cache *pl is freed and
 
-  * overwritten with the existing entry from the cache.
 
-  */
 
- int ossl_prop_defn_set(OSSL_LIB_CTX *ctx, const char *prop,
 
-                        OSSL_PROPERTY_LIST **pl)
 
- {
 
-     PROPERTY_DEFN_ELEM elem, *old, *p = NULL;
 
-     size_t len;
 
-     LHASH_OF(PROPERTY_DEFN_ELEM) *property_defns;
 
-     int res = 1;
 
-     property_defns = ossl_lib_ctx_get_data(ctx,
 
-                                            OSSL_LIB_CTX_PROPERTY_DEFN_INDEX);
 
-     if (property_defns == NULL)
 
-         return 0;
 
-     if (prop == NULL)
 
-         return 1;
 
-     if (!ossl_lib_ctx_write_lock(ctx))
 
-         return 0;
 
-     elem.prop = prop;
 
-     if (pl == NULL) {
 
-         lh_PROPERTY_DEFN_ELEM_delete(property_defns, &elem);
 
-         goto end;
 
-     }
 
-     /* check if property definition is in the cache already */
 
-     if ((p = lh_PROPERTY_DEFN_ELEM_retrieve(property_defns, &elem)) != NULL) {
 
-         ossl_property_free(*pl);
 
-         *pl = p->defn;
 
-         goto end;
 
-     }
 
-     len = strlen(prop);
 
-     p = OPENSSL_malloc(sizeof(*p) + len);
 
-     if (p != NULL) {
 
-         p->prop = p->body;
 
-         p->defn = *pl;
 
-         memcpy(p->body, prop, len + 1);
 
-         old = lh_PROPERTY_DEFN_ELEM_insert(property_defns, p);
 
-         if (!ossl_assert(old == NULL))
 
-             /* This should not happen. An existing entry is handled above. */
 
-             goto end;
 
-         if (!lh_PROPERTY_DEFN_ELEM_error(property_defns))
 
-             goto end;
 
-     }
 
-     OPENSSL_free(p);
 
-     res = 0;
 
-  end:
 
-     ossl_lib_ctx_unlock(ctx);
 
-     return res;
 
- }
